Worship Ministry

Messiah Lutheran Church

 

Usher

Purpose:

To greet, assist and show warmth to worshipers as they come into the Sanctuary at each worship service. Having an usher team assures an orderly service and provides assistance whenever required to our members and visitors.

Responsibilities:

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

*Be responsible to usher the day you are scheduled.

 

*Greet worshipers as they enter the Sanctuary, handing them a bulletin.

 

*Assist in the offering and Holy Communion with instructions from the Head Usher.

 

*Assist worshipers with small children by opening doors, etc. Visit the nursery to make sure everything is okay.  Help to locate seats for latecomers.

 

*At the end of the worship, organize the Sanctuary by picking up items left behind, bulletins; take care of chairs, if necessary and collect the attendance sheets.  One usher will take the sheets and attendance total down to the church office.

Time involved:

One Sunday service each month. During Lent and Advent one Wednesday service may be assigned.  Teams are also alternated for those months with 5 Sundays.
